| Where is he licking? Is he scratching too? If he's licking his paws, he could have yeast infection. Look at the base of his nails. If there is some tar like goop at the base it's yeast infection. You might need to use your nail to scrape it to see if it's goopy. If not... he just likes to lick or could be bored.
